When the sanguinary battles and conflicts of World War II came to an end on May 8, 1945, a tenuous and tedious relationship between the United States and the Union of Soviet Socialist Republics began. That relationship — negligible from its onset — strained even more over the next 46 years, which sent the world into panic as the two global superpowers flexed their muscles at each other in bouts of verbal jousting, less-than-covert indulgence in localized conflicts around the globe, and missiles crises on two separate continents. This Cold War ended with the fall of the Berlin wall in 1989 and the dissolution of the USSR in 1991, but the tension of that great tussle remains to this day. The scars of conflict between the two nations continue to play a role in not only the diplomatic strategies of the leadership of this generation, but also the involvement of the leaders in locations bearing literal scars of their entanglements. As such, the relations between these two countries can be described as a roller-coaster of emotion, speculation, accusation, acceptance, and disarray.
